Message type: E = Error
Message class: REP_EAPS_CZ_MSG - PS-CZ Reports
Message number: 051
Message text: No entry found in &1

REP_EAPS_CZ_MSG051
- No entry found in &1 ?The SAP error message REP_EAPS_CZ_MSG051 "No entry found in &1" typically indicates that the system is unable to find a specific entry in a table or dataset that is expected to be present. This error can occur in various contexts, such as during report generation, data retrieval, or when executing specific transactions.
Cause:
- Missing Data: The most common cause is that the data you are trying to access does not exist in the specified table or dataset. This could be due to data not being entered, deleted, or not yet created.
- Incorrect Selection Criteria: The parameters or selection criteria used to retrieve the data may be incorrect or too restrictive, leading to no matching entries.
- Configuration Issues: There may be configuration issues in the system that prevent the data from being displayed or retrieved correctly.
- Authorization Issues: Sometimes, the user may not have the necessary authorizations to view the data, leading to the appearance that no entries exist.
Solution:
- Check Data Entry: Verify that the data you are trying to access has been entered correctly in the relevant tables. If it is missing, you may need to create the necessary entries.
- Review Selection Criteria: Double-check the selection criteria you are using. Ensure that they are correct and not overly restrictive. Adjust them if necessary.
- Consult Configuration: If you suspect a configuration issue, consult with your SAP Basis or functional team to ensure that the system is set up correctly to access the required data.
- Authorization Check: Ensure that you have the necessary authorizations to access the data. If not, contact your system administrator to request the appropriate permissions.
- Debugging: If you have access to debugging tools, you can trace the program execution to identify where the error is occurring and why the data is not being found.
